Description
GAMMA-CYHALOTHRIN is a single stereoisomer and the most insecticidally active isomer of the pyrethroid insecticide lambda-Cyhalothrin (C988980). It is a synthetic chemical compound that belongs to the pyrethroid family, which are derived from natural pyrethrins found in chrysanthemum flowers. GAMMA-CYHALOTHRIN is known for its high effectiveness in controlling a wide range of insects and pests.
Uses
Used in Agricultural Industry:
GAMMA-CYHALOTHRIN is used as an insecticide for controlling various pests and insects that damage crops and plants. Its high insecticidal activity makes it an effective tool in protecting agricultural produce and ensuring a stable food supply.
Used in Public Health:
GAMMA-CYHALOTHRIN is used as an insecticide in public health applications to control disease-transmitting insects such as mosquitoes, flies, and ticks. Its effectiveness in controlling these vectors helps in reducing the spread of diseases like malaria, dengue, and Lyme disease.
Used in Residential and Commercial Settings:
GAMMA-CYHALOTHRIN is used as an insecticide in residential and commercial settings to control household pests such as ants, cockroaches, and termites. Its ability to target a wide range of insects makes it a versatile solution for maintaining a pest-free environment in homes and businesses.
Used in Forestry and Wildlife Management:
GAMMA-CYHALOTHRIN is used as an insecticide in forestry and wildlife management to control pests that damage trees and other vegetation. It helps in preserving the health of forests and maintaining ecological balance by controlling insect populations that can cause significant damage to the ecosystem.

Process for the preparation of pyrethroid type ester compounds

The present invention relates to a novel process for the preparation of insecticidally active esters of the general formula (I) STR1 wherein R1 and R2 are the same or diferent from each other and represent a hydrogen or a halogen atom; R3 represents STR2 (wherein R4 and R5 represent a chlorine or bromine atom or a methyl group when R4 is identical to R5, but R4 represents a chlorine or bromine atom or a methyl group and R5 represents a trifluoromethyl group when R4 is different from R5, and R6 represents a halogen atom or a difluoromethoxy group); and R8 represents a hydrogen or a cyano group. The characteristic of the present invention is a one-step procedure comprising directly condensing an organic acid, an aldehyde (and a water-soluble cyanide) in the presence of a phase transfer catalyst and a water-soluble inorganic base by the use of a sulphonyl compound as a condensing reagent.
